Tottenham Hotspur missed out on signing Robin van Persie while he was just a teenager, with former director of football David Pleat unimpressed by how the Dutchman looked when coming on during a game for Feyenoord.

Van Persie ultimately ended up moving to Arsenal, with that decision having stuck in the mind of Pleat.
